Gas properties
Std enthalpy change
of formation
, ΔfHogas
−104.7 kJ/mol
Standard molar entropy,
Sogas
? J/(mol K)
Enthalpy of combustion, ΔcHo –2202.0 kJ/mol
Heat capacity, cp 73.60 J/(mol K)
van der Waals' constants a = 877.88 L2 kPa/mol2
b = 0.08445 liter per mole

Vapor pressure of liquid

P in mm Hg 1 10 40 100 400 760 1520 3800 7600 15200 30400 45600
T in °C –128.9 –108.5 –92.4 –79.6 –55.6 –42.1 –25.6 1.4 25.6 58.1 94.8  —
Table data obtained from CRC Handbook of Chemistry and Physics 44th ed.
